> Add "SYTEM_RESET" (cold reset) and "CPU_ON" (SMP) PSCI support
> for booting Linux on Stratix 10 platform.
>
> Ang, Chee Hong (3):
> ARM: socfpga: stratix10: Enable PSCI system reset
> ARM: socfpga: stratix10: Enable PSCI CPU_ON
> ARM: socfpga: stratix10: Enable PSCI support for Stratix 10
